40,000 Axalta Spectrophotometers Help Collision Repair Professionals Achieve Excellent Color Match, Improving Productivity

Axalta Coating Systems (NYSE: AXTA), a leading global supplier of liquid and powder coatings, recently celebrated the sale of its 40,000th spectrophotometer at the Specialty Equipment Market Association tradeshow in Las Vegas, Nevada. Mike Carr, Axalta President – North America and Michael Gogoel, BYK-Gardner USA President, unveiled a commemorative Acquire™ Plus EFX spectrophotometer painted in Axalta’s North American Automotive Color of the Year 2016 – Brilliant Blue. BYK-Gardner, a global leader in the field of measuring color and appearance and testing physical properties of plastic, coatings and cosmetics, manufactures Axalta’s spectrophotometers.

As a leader in color matching technology, Axalta pioneered the development of portable colorimeters then spectrophotometers, and was the first in the industry to offer a device that measures color and flake appearance in 2011. The device is designed to help refinishers get the perfect color match the first time by eliminating costly mistakes and by speeding up the repair process. The Acquire Plus EFX’s patented technology quickly identifies the paint color, details any paint effects and provides the closest possible match. Acquire Plus EFX is compatible with Axalta’s three premier global refinish brands, Cromax®, Spies Hecker® and Standox®.

The cutting-edge spectrophotometers are available globally to Axalta’s body shop customers as part of its extensive color tool choices. The devices are also sold in the U.S., Latin America, and Asia Pacific under the names Acquire RX and Acquire Plus EFX. In Europe, the Middle East, and Africa they are branded as ChromaVision® and ChromaVision Pro from Cromax, GeniusTM II and Genius iQ from Standox, and ColorDialogTM spectro and ColorDialog Delta-Scan from Spies Hecker.
